During debugging dnf issue, we found that the test_dnf_install
PASSED the testing even though the environment does not allow
dnf install to run successfully. Further debugging had identified
that current test_dnf_install will execute dnf install even when
the package to be installed already exist, thus dnf install
will just skipped and this test will PASSED even though it was
not.

To solve this, added additional logic to check if the package
to be installed already exist, if yes then remove the package
before actually run dnf install. This will make sure dnf install
was tested as expected.

The existing kernel-devsrc package starts with a full copy of the kernel
source and then starts to strip out elements that are not required.

This results in extra time (I/O) and extra space being taken up in the
final package. The main purpose of the kernel-devsrc package has been to
build modules against the running kernel, not to include a full copy of
the source code for re-building the kernel. The end result was a
600M kernel-devsrc package.

This restructuring of the package uses an approach similar to other
distros, where the kernel-devsrc package is for building against the
running kernel and uses a curated set of copied infrastructure, versus
a mass copy of the entire kernel.

The differences in this approach versus other is largely due to the
architecture support and the split build/source directory of the
kernel.

The result is a kernel-devsrc package of about 10M, which is capable
of running "make scripts" and compiling kernel modules against the
running kernel.

Along with the changes to the copying of the infrascture, we also
have the following changes:

 - a better/more explicit listing of dependencies for on-target
   builds of "make scripts" or "make modules_prepare"

 - The kernel source is installed into /lib/modules/&lt;version&gt;/build
   and a symlink created from /usr/src/kernel to the new location.
   This aligns with the standard location for module support
   code

 - There is also a symlink from /lib/modules/&lt;version&gt;/source -&gt; build
   to reserve a spot for a new package that is simply the kernel
   source. That package is not part of this update.

1. So far, only qemux86[-64] support hw breakpoint, no matter whether or
not with kvm.

qemuppc: The oe-core configuration uses a PPC G4 system as the
default cpu but qemu doesn't simulate the hw breakpoint register for G4.

qemuarm: The arch more than v7 supports hw breakpoint, however arm use
v5 as default.

qemuarm64: We temporarily drop qemuarm64 for the moment. Normally it
will print debug info once, but endlessly when we trigger the break
point. Now it is hard to located the issue, but we will confirm it
later.

qemumips*: Kernel dosen't support hw bp for mips.

2. Syslog maybe not started, so we use dmesg to confirm.

3. Running 'ls' to trigger the hardware breakpoint test.

There were a lot of assumptions in the controller import
code of context.py which were not true anymore.  These
assumptions reflected themselves by catching exceptions and
re-raising them with unhelpful error messages in other parts
of the code.

This commit does not fix the classes controller classes that
became broken after the refactor but at least it allows for
the exceptions to be thrown where the imports fail, thus
actually showing what exactly went wrong with the import.

An example of such an improvement is that before if the
controller class failed during it's init contructor the
controller would just be skipped and the task would just
complain it could not find the controller.  Now for example,
if there is a NamerError due to a variable not being
declared, the user will get that report.

When using syslog-ng as the syslog provider, oe_syslog test case fails
because it cannot find the syslog daemon. This is because it greps for
'syslogd' but syslog-ng's daemon is 'syslog-ng'. So fix it to check both
'syslogd' and 'syslog-ng'.

Also, when the test case fails, what I get is:
| AssertionError: 1 != 0 : No syslogd process; ps output:
&lt;empty here&gt;

This does not help user. The output is actually from the 'PS | GREP' command.
And when the 'PS | GREP' command fails, the output is always empty. So also fix
this problem. After the change, it looks like:

The following error from systemd-udevd is not harmful. It's just
because our qemu targets are using eth0.

  Error changing net interface name 'eth0' to 'enp0s3': Device or resource busy

Note that systemd is using a different network interface naming scheme
from traditional ethX naming scheme. To make this error message go away,
we could symlink /etc/udev/rules.d/80-net-setup-link.rules to /dev/null
to recover traditional naming scheme. But I'm not sure if this will
cause regression in user experience for systemd users of OE.

So just ignore this error message so that parselogs.py test case does not
fail.
